what olive needs is more port volume so the runners don't choke trying to feed the cubes, and i can't see a way in doing it that's not overly expensive.
 

my point is; there is no point sinking another 5-7K on heads, cam, rocker gear etc into this motor, if you want to go that route then save up and go all out starting from scratch, otherwise just leave it the way it is and if you want more power add nitrous...... i don't see the value in spending another 5-7K to get an extra 100-150hp, and running the risk of splitting the block open, or bending a rod, etc there's going to be weak links somewhere in the line, and it'll add up to building a whole nother motor once its sorted, to me it's throwing good money away for no reason.

 

a good nitrous setup (the same as mine) will cost about the same amount as the 215cc head porting option (about 1200+ tuning). cheapest and safest way to make more power.

compared to a head port and cam swap, assuming nothing else gets changed, he's up for 3K if he goes a solid roller setup at a minimum, and maybe yeild another 80-100hp.

Sort of on topic...X flow cyl head's DON'T flow well even when ported by the best compared to most V8 stuff. So we make our power and create a workable RPM band via camshaft,induction and exhaust. I know Craig Smith @ Vintage Racing Services doe's the same thing with his restricted engines and Windsors in general. The cam lies to the engine to tell it "hey look @ all this extra flow we got" thats lift and then they fit a awesome manifold carb combo and custom made killer pipes all to help the cyl heads out. 

 

I run what many consider to be waaaaaaaaay too big twin 2.5" exhaust on 250 cubes and it uses every bit of it. Has ITB realistically via 3x50mm webers and has modified extractors and a killer merge set up and it revs to 7500rpm. Stops making power by 6200-6400 but power doesn't fall off as abruptly as it would with out these mods so then it can use it's RPM better. Beats ALOT it faces @ the track and even ones that offer much more HP aswell.  

 

I know I'm not a V8 guy and I won't lie about what I do in my spare time but the above shop has shown me that even V8's suffer from deficiencies and limitations that can be over come in the same way.TBH I'm not totally convinced it hasn't got enough cyl head flow in it,maybe it could be cam shaft and exhaust related for this combo aswell ???

Had the heads cnc'd at chi and now they are a Duggans getting the valve gear setup. They have put in a slightly larger intake valve, they had 2.07 didn't ask what the new size is. They gave it a three angle valve job, originally it was only a single and picked up 20 cfm. So now the heads flow 340 cfm at 700 thou. Chi quote 314cfm @700 on their site.
